    Bacon is a background job runner and text-based user interface test dashboard designed for tracking code health and isolating failing tests. It functions as a developer workflow automator and file system watcher that triggers shell commands and verification tasks automatically when source files are modified. The tool allows for the definition of custom checkers and keyboard shortcuts to accelerate the iteration and debugging process.     Devenv is a Nix-based development environment manager that provides declarative definitions for reproducible shells and toolchains. It functions as a declarative task runner for executing dependency-aware pipelines and a service orchestration tool for supervising background processes. The project distinguishes itself by generating OCI container images directly from environment definitions without requiring a separate container engine.     Biome is a unified developer tooling suite that provides code formatting, linting, and static analysis for JavaScript and TypeScript projects. It functions as a command-line interface designed to automate the maintenance of code quality and style consistency throughout the development lifecycle. The tool distinguishes itself through a high-performance engine built in Rust, which utilizes a single-pass abstract syntax tree to perform formatting and linting simultaneously.
